The issue I am having, is, with the card installed it won't boot to a prompt. It will display "Apple //e" but not cursor/prompt. If I remove the card, it will boot to a prompt and allow user input.

 
... If you don't have any disk drives, why do you care if the disk controller is installed?

(Or: does it stop hanging and give you a prompt if you hit... I forget if it's "Reset" by itself or "Ctrl+Reset". Hanging trying to boot is to my knowledge normal behavior for an Apple II with a disk controller in slot 6.)
